Full analysisRevenue guidance
Category 3- →Largest acceleration in growth expected from AI and digital space, especially intelligent experiences with existing clients adopting AI technologies (Page 23).
- →New logo additions remain strong, with 19 new CX Digital logos added in Q1; typical revenue ramp-up seen 6-8 months post onboarding (Page 20).
- →Growth in existing clients continues, although some deliberate ramp-downs are ending by FY27, with new contracts having a smaller initial size but higher margin potential (Page 20).
- →Multiple AI-embedded client engagements are moving from pilots to production, though customer readiness on data and governance varies (Page 19-21).
- →Steady ramp of intelligent experience positioning driving multi-towered deals with higher revenues and margins as AI adoption scales from 20-30% to potentially 60-70% of work (Page 23).
- →Overall, cautious optimism due to macroeconomic uncertainties but well-positioned for gradual improvement in growth and margins through the year (Page 17, 25).
Margin guidance
Category 2- →HGS anticipates gradual improvement in both revenue growth and margins through FY27 as AI, digital modernization, and platform services ramp up.
- →Largest growth driver expected from AI digital space, particularly through intelligent experiences and AI-embedded client engagements.
- →Existing clients adopting AI/digital tech will drive expansion alongside new client additions.
- →New logos added (19 in CX digital, 8 in HRO/payroll) will contribute progressively, usually with a 6-8 month ramp-up period.
- →Margins are currently impacted by one-time investments in AI capabilities, domain hiring, and planned phase-out of legacy contracts but expected to improve as scale builds.
- →Shift towards outcome-linked commercial models and higher offshore delivery aims to enhance margins over time.
- →Despite near-term challenges in digital television, cost optimization and strategic alliances support revenue quality.
- →Management remains cautiously optimistic given macroeconomic uncertainties but confident in sustainable profitable growth.

Fundraise plans
- →The company is funding its growth initiatives, including Project Ganga, primarily through internal accruals.
- →Liquidity remains solid with a net treasury and cash surplus of INR 5,326 crores as of June 2026.
- →Gearing ratios are comfortable, and working capital metrics are stable.
- →There is no indication of current or planned new fundraising through debt or equity mentioned in the transcript.
- →The company continues disciplined debt management with interest costs decreasing sequentially.
- →Overall, no new external fundraising (debt or equity) is planned or underway currently.

Capex plans
Yes- →The company is investing ahead of the curve in sales, solutioning, domain talent, and AI capability build, including Agent X® and the 90-day proof of value model.
- →Investments are being made in Agentic AI, contact center modernization, and platform services, moving from the build phase to commercialization.
- →Growth initiatives like “Project Ganga” are primarily funded through internal accruals, indicating strategic capital allocation.
- →The company is focusing on cost optimization strategies, innovation, and mitigation measures, especially in challenging verticals like digital television.
- →Incorporation of HGS MENA IT Consulting LLC in Dubai aims to build technology and consulting capabilities across the MENA region to support expansion.
- →No explicit capex amounts mentioned, but emphasis on technology, AI, platform solutions, and strategic geographic expansion investments is clear.
